Letter CXXVII. To Principia.

11.

The whirlwind 1 passed from the West into the East and threatened in its passage to shipwreck many a noble craft. Then were the words of Jesus fulfilled: “when the son of man cometh, shall he find faith on the earth?” 2 The love of many waxed cold. 3 Yet the few who still loved the true faith rallied to my side. Men openly sought to take their lives and every expedient was employed against them. So hotly indeed did the persecution rage that “Barnabas also was carried away with their dissimulation;” 4 nay more he committed murder, if not in actual violence at least in will. Then behold God blew and the tempest passed away; so that the prediction of the prophet was fulfilled, “thou takest away their breath, they die, and return to their dust. 5 In that very day his thoughts perish,” 6 as also the gospel-saying, “Thou fool, this night thy soul shall be required of thee: then whose shall those things be, which thou hast provided?” 7


  1. i.e. the Origenistic heresy.  ↩

  2. Luke xviii. 8 .  ↩

  3. Matt. xxiv. 12 .  ↩

  4. Gal. ii. 13 . The allusion is perhaps to John of Jerusalem; possibly to Chrysostom.  ↩

  5. Ps. civ. 29 .  ↩

  6. Ps. cxlvi. 4 .  ↩

  7. Luke xii. 20 .  ↩
